Shiratori Shinichi
Shiratori Shinichi was a japanese director born in Hongo, Tokyo. He was married to Shiratori Akane, a screenwriter. He died on August 22, 2001 from an esophageal cancer. (Source : Wikipedia)
Fushimi Tetsuo
Fushimi Tetsuo is an actor from Aichi prefecture. After working as a lecturer at the Tokyo Theater Ensemble and Masatsugu Ito Theater Research Institute, he belongs to Rush Up. He is also a lecturer at Japan Narration Actors Institute and Japan Action Enterprise.
Zushi Takao
Zushi Takao was a Japanese actor born in Nishinari Ward, Osaka City. He graduated from Meisei High School and belonged to the Homma office. . ActorZushi Yoshitak is his younger brother. He died at the age of 58, in a hospital in Tokyo on April 1, 2005.

Tamiya Jiro
Tamiya Jiro was born on August 25, 1935 in Kyoto City, Japan as Shibata Goro. He was an actor and producer, known for Miyamoto Musashi (1973), 3000 kiro no wana (1971) and Showdown at Night's End (1964). He was married to Fuji Yukiko. He died on December 29, 1978 in Tokyo, Japan.

Koyama Akiko
Koyama Akiko is a Japanese actress. She made her screen debut in 1955 and appeared in nearly 90 films. She was married to director Oshima Nagisa, until his death in 2013. (Source: Wikipedia)
